In a thrilling display of teamwork and skill, the Western Michigan Broncos showcased their strength on the court with a resounding 86-46 victory over the Davenport Panthers. This game not only highlighted the Broncos’ strategic prowess but also featured a remarkable performance by freshman guard Muntu, who scored 17 points off the bench. Team Performance and Strategy
The Broncos' victory was not solely reliant on Muntu's efforts. The entire team executed a well-planned strategy that emphasized ball movement and defensive intensity. Western Michigan shot an impressive 52% from the field, demonstrating their offensive efficiency, while their defense stifled Davenport, limiting them to just 28% shooting.
Head Coach Clayton Bates praised his team's performance, noting, "We executed our game plan well and capitalized on our opportunities. When we play as a unit, we can be a tough team to beat."
